Job Overview
Mariner Finance, a consumer finance company headquartered in Baltimore, is seeking an Enterprise Architecture Lead to drive the development, maintenance, and refinement of the enterprise architecture strategy, standards, principles, and technology roadmaps across applications, data, infrastructure, cloud, integration, and security.

Responsibilities and Duties- Develop and maintain enterprise architecture frameworks, standards, principles, patterns, and roadmaps across applications, data, infrastructure, integration, cloud, and security.
- Partner with business and technology stakeholders to align architecture recommendations with business objectives, transformation initiatives, regulatory expectations, and current and future business needs.
- Evaluate and recommend technologies, platforms, and vendors, including Salesforce, CCaaS platforms, cloud services, integration tools, and other enterprise systems, to support business needs and enterprise architecture strategy.
- Analyze enterprise business drivers, technology trends, and market changes to assess potential impact and recommend appropriate architecture direction.
- Serve as a subject matter expert for enterprise architecture, advising leaders and stakeholders on technology capabilities, solution design, modernization, interoperability, and platform strategy.
- Support and facilitate architecture governance, review, and decision‑making forums to promote scalable, secure, resilient, and consistent technology solutions.
- Guide architecture‑related initiatives through influence, partnership, and matrixed collaboration across business, technology, security, data, infrastructure, operations, vendor, and third‑party teams.
- Partner with stakeholders to develop and promote architecture processes, standards, communication plans, and adoption strategies.
- Identify opportunities for simplification, modernization, rationalization, reuse, interoperability, and cost optimization across enterprise platforms.
- Support system interoperability and integration strategies across enterprise platforms, including cloud, hybrid, and third‑party environments.
- Partner with business leaders to support digital transformation initiatives across customer, servicing, and lending journeys.
- Support secure‑by‑design architecture practices, including security standards, identity frameworks, API security, data protection, Zero Trust, and secure cloud and hybrid integration patterns.
- Collaborate with security, risk, compliance, infrastructure, application, and data teams to incorporate threat modeling, risk mitigation, and regulatory requirements into architecture recommendations.
- Monitor and report on architecture‑related metrics, governance outcomes, technology risks, roadmap progress, and modernization opportunities as requested.
- Share knowledge, provide architecture guidance, and mentor colleagues across project teams, working groups, and governance forums.
- Perform additional duties as assigned to support evolving business and technology needs.
- Bachelor’s degree in Computer Science, Information Systems, or related field; applicable years of experience may be substituted for a bachelor’s degree.
- Minimum of eight (8) or more years of progressive IT experience, including experience in enterprise architecture, technology strategy, solution architecture, systems design, or related technology leadership functions.
- Experience working in a matrixed environment, with responsibility for influencing decisions, coordinating cross‑functional activities, and guiding enterprise‑level architecture recommendations across business and technology stakeholders.
- Experience designing enterprise‑scale systems and technology strategies across multiple domains, including applications, data, infrastructure, and security.
- Strong understanding of architecture frameworks, such as TOGAF or Zachman.
- Experience with cloud platforms, such as AWS, Azure, or GCP, and modern architecture patterns.
